Essential Ingredients
To create the perfect Ilyas Dumba Karahi, gather the following ingredients:
- 1 kg Dumba (young lamb)
- 2 large onions, finely sliced
- 4 tomatoes, chopped
- 1 cup yogurt
- 2 tbsp ginger-garlic paste
- Spices: salt, red chili powder, and garam masala
- Fresh coriander leaves for garnish
Step-by-Step Cooking Instructions
Follow these steps to cook Ilyas Dumba Karahi:
- Heat Oil: In a heavy-based karahi (wok), heat some cooking oil over medium heat.
- Sauté Onions: Add sliced onions and cook until they are golden brown.
- Add Lamb: Introduce the Dumba pieces and cook until they are browned on all sides.
- Spice It Up: Mix in the ginger-garlic paste, followed by chopped tomatoes and spices. Cook until the tomatoes soften.
- Incorporate Yogurt: Stir in the yogurt and allow the dish to simmer until the lamb is tender, approximately 45 minutes.
- Final Touches: Garnish with fresh coriander leaves and serve hot.
